The Valencian Community experiences a mild Mediterranean climate with 4 seasons. Summer lasts from June to August, fall from September to November, winter from December to February, and spring from March to May. Generally, summers are hot and humid, with temperatures peaking at 82 degrees. Winters, on the other hand, are mild, with temperatures dipping to 68 degrees, though it can get colder inland. Spring and fall are usually rainy. If you're not used to heat and humidity, try to keep cool by hydrating and dressing lightly. Valencian vacation rentals typically get busy in late springtime.
The Valencian Community occupies a narrow area on the southeastern corner of Spain. Much of its western flank is bordered by the Iberian and Baetic mountain ranges, while the Mediterranean Sea hugs its eastern side. In the middle are protected marshlands and a narrow strip of fertile plain that grows citrus and vegetables. The region has 3 major rivers: River Segura in Alicante Province, and rivers Jucar and Turia in Valencia Province. It's also home to Europe's only palm grove, the UNESCO-listed Palmeral de Elche in Alicante, believed to date from the 5th century BC.
